8. “Inexperienced Onions”

“Inexperienced Onions” stands as a cornerstone within the profession of Booker T. Jones and the M.G.’s, inextricably linked to their rise to prominence and enduring legacy. Recorded in 1962, this instrumental monitor, pushed by Jones’s infectious organ riff and the band’s tight, cohesive groove, rapidly ascended the charts, reaching quantity three on the Billboard Scorching 100. The track’s success established the group as a pressure within the music world, impartial of their function as a backing band. “Inexperienced Onions” transcended style boundaries, interesting to pop, R&B, and even rock audiences, solidifying its place as a timeless instrumental traditional. The monitor’s impression prolonged past industrial success; its distinctive sound, characterised by its easy but efficient association and infectious groove, grew to become a defining attribute of the “Memphis Sound,” influencing numerous musicians and shaping the trajectory of soul and instrumental music. The track’s widespread recognition additionally helped to solidify Stax Data’ place as a significant pressure within the music business.

The track’s creation stemmed from a jam session, highlighting the group’s improvisational expertise and collaborative spirit. The minimalist association, that includes Jones’s organ, Steve Cropper’s sparse guitar traces, Lewie Steinberg’s supportive bass, and Al Jackson Jr.’s driving drums, showcased the ability of simplicity and rhythmic interaction. This strategy, born out of a spontaneous musical trade, grew to become a trademark of the M.G.’s sound, demonstrating their capacity to create compelling music by way of intuitive collaboration. The track’s success served as a catalyst for the group’s future recordings and collaborations, paving the way in which for his or her work with artists like Otis Redding, Wilson Pickett, and Sam & Dave. “Inexperienced Onions” additionally performed a vital function in establishing the instrumental organ as a distinguished voice in widespread music, influencing subsequent generations of keyboardists.

Query 1: What’s the origin of the identify “M.G.’s”?

The identify “M.G.’s” is extensively believed to be derived from the MG sports activities automobile, favored by band members. Different interpretations counsel it stood for “Memphis Group” or “Music’s Biggest,” however the sports activities automobile affiliation stays probably the most generally cited rationalization.

Query 2: Have been they solely energetic at Stax Data?

Whereas primarily related to Stax, the group contributed to recordings on different labels and pursued particular person initiatives. Their Stax work stays their most vital contribution, shaping the label’s sound and influencing quite a few artists.

Query 3: What makes their music so influential?

Their distinctive mix of soul, R&B, and blues, coupled with their tight rhythms and memorable melodies, resonated with numerous audiences. Their instrumental strategy transcended language boundaries, contributing to their widespread enchantment and lasting impression on widespread music.

Query 4: Did they at all times stay the identical 4 members?

The lineup developed over time. Lewie Steinberg, the unique bassist, departed in 1965 and was changed by Donald “Duck” Dunn. Al Jackson Jr.’s tragic loss of life in 1975 marked a major turning level, although Booker T. Jones and Steve Cropper continued to collaborate in varied configurations.

Query 5: Past “Inexperienced Onions,” what are a few of their key tracks?

Important tracks embrace “Time Is Tight,” “Hold ‘Em Excessive,” “Melting Pot,” and “Hip Hug-Her.” Exploring their discography reveals their numerous musical explorations and constant instrumental prowess.
